Output 6fabcdbefc7a91020f7053fbab269c091d81d116c798001875446b0c9b414c46:1

value
1013000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d636794c38d92aa2a6b849f2433326089e7da80a OP_EQUAL
address
3MDfnW7cdo2K9MPYRzXDsPsSmC1uDErVxU
transaction
6fabcdbefc7a91020f7053fbab269c091d81d116c798001875446b0c9b414c46
spent
true